C Implementation of Article 70.8 and 70.9
10. The Chairperson said that he had two new notifications to report under this agenda item. Jamaica had notified that product patent protection for pharmaceutical and agricultural chemical products was available under the existing patent law of Jamaica. This notification had been circulated as document IP/N/1/JAM/1. 11. As regards the other notification, the Chairperson recalled that, at the previous meeting, the European Communities had asked for clarification from the delegation of Mongolia about Mongolia's notification concerning its implementation of Article 70.8 and 70.9. An answer to this question had been received from Mongolia and distributed in document IP/N/1/MNG/1/Add.1. According to this notification, Mongolia had withdrawn its notification concerning Article 70.8 and 70.9, and informed the Council that the purpose of the earlier notification had only been to inform Members that Mongolian patent law already provided for product patent protection for pharmaceuticals and agricultural chemicals and had done so since 1 September 1993.
